Real Madrid has officially announced that Brazilian forward Rodrygo Goes has signed a contract extension with the club, keeping him at the Santiago Bernabeu until June 30, 2028.
This renewal comes in the same week that his compatriot, Vinicius Junior, also extended his contract with the club until 2027.
The 22-year-old winger, Rodrygo, has been a vital player for Real Madrid, despite facing some struggles in his form this season.
He notably secured Real Madrid’s first Copa del Rey trophy since 2014 by scoring a crucial brace against Osasuna in May.
Since joining the club in 2019, he has made 179 appearances and scored 39 goals, contributing to Real Madrid’s achievements, including two La Liga titles and the 2022 Champions League.
Rodrygo’s extension is a testament to his importance to the club’s future plans as Real Madrid continues to strengthen its squad.
